Flagami, Miami, FL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Flagami?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Flagami Studio Apartments | $2,206 | $1,450 | $2,815 |
| Flagami 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,414 | $1,350 | $3,630 |
| Flagami 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,018 | $1,700 | $4,354 |
| Flagami 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,785 | $3,200 | $6,998 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Flagami
How much are Studio apartments in Flagami?
There are currently 185 Studio Apartments in Flagami with rent ranges from $1,450 to $2,815 with an average price of $2,206.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Flagami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Flagami ranges from $1,350 to $3,630 with an average monthly rent of $2,414.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Flagami c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Flagami range from $1,700 to $4,354.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,018.
How expensive are Flagami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 36 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Flagami on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$3,200 to $6,998 - averaging $3,785 for the location.
